Abstract

Accurate identification of oil palm fruit varieties is essential for supporting breeding programs and optimizing seed quality in plantation operations. Manual approaches often lead to inconsistencies due to the high visual similarity among fruit types, particularly between dura and tenera. This study proposes an automatic classification model for oil palm fruit cross-sections using HSV-based color feature extraction combined with a Gaussian Naïve Bayes classifier. A dataset of 186 cross-sectional fruit images was used, consisting of 90 training samples and 96 testing samples representing the dura, pisifera, and tenera varieties. The methodology includes preprocessing, segmentation, HSV feature extraction, model training, and performance evaluation through a confusion matrix. Experimental results show that the proposed model achieves an accuracy of 85%, with misclassifications primarily occurring in the tenera class due to its close resemblance to the dura variety. Compared to Linear Discriminant Analysis (LDA), the proposed approach demonstrates faster computation time and competitive accuracy. These findings indicate that Gaussian Naïve Bayes, supported by HSV feature descriptors, provides an efficient solution for lightweight and cost-effective digital classification of oil palm fruit varieties
